I went with a Corbin seat...
![]() It is leather on the seating surface, heavy vinyl (better support) on the sides. A bunch of different colors and stitching available. Much better support than the OEM seat. Some will tell you that Corbin seats are firm - I agree. You need to spend some time on it to "break it in," much like a saddle for a horse. I have had Corbin seats on other bikes and find them very comfortable. This particular one is "bomber jacket brown" on the seating surface; a double stitched diagonal pattern, and black textured vinyl on the sides. Unbolt the OEM seat, both this one on. The OEM seat had pressure points that I felt after an hour of riding - I can go all day with this seat, and no sore spots. You can visit with them about what you want for customization - they have different stock stitch patterns (flames, tufted, etc), and fit. |

It is a Corbin, had one on my 2007 it is a great seat. Corbin is a GREAT Company too. They sent me the first one and I felt the nose of the Seat had to much of a forward slope. I was told the seat has a one year guarantee that you will be happy. I sent it back, I did have to pay postage to send the seat but they covered the return to me. It was perfect, deep bucket and cut down for my 29" inseam.
